I transferred to Wexham and Heatherwood for Prostatectomy from High Wycombe to have robotic surgery. I was treated in the Paragon Suite, which was very comfortable, despite being an NHS patient. The nursing staff were excellent, and although I had to stay longer than I had hoped, this was not an unpleasant experience. The food was not great, but I was not exactly feeling my best and did not have much of an appetite. The discharge process was very thorough and I was sent home with sufficient fresh dressings and all the required equipment and accessories that I needed for immediate use with clear instructions on how to obtain further supplies. All in all I could not have paid for better care.
